How To Fix RSTCO_ACT102 - &4: Installed Scope &1 smaller than needed scope &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RSTCO_ACT - Activation of technical content

  • Message number: 102

  • Message text: &4: Installed Scope &1 smaller than needed scope &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message RSTCO_ACT102 - &4: Installed Scope &1 smaller than needed scope &2 ?

    The SAP error message RSTCO_ACT102 indicates a discrepancy between the installed scope of a component and the required scope for a specific operation or transaction. This error typically arises in the context of SAP's Change and Transport System (CTS) or when dealing with the activation of certain components or features in the system.

    Cause:

    The error message "Installed Scope &1 smaller than needed scope &2" suggests that the current installation or configuration of a component (denoted as &1) does not meet the requirements for the operation you are trying to perform, which requires a larger or different scope (denoted as &2). This can happen due to:

    1. Incomplete Installation: The necessary components or features have not been fully installed or activated.
    2. Version Mismatch: The installed version of a component may not support the required features or functionalities.
    3. Configuration Issues: There may be configuration settings that are not aligned with the requirements of the operation.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Installed Components:

      • Use transaction code SPAM or SAINT to check the installed components and their versions.
      • Compare the installed scope with the required scope to identify what is missing.
    2. Install Missing Components:

      • If certain components are missing, you may need to install them using the Software Update Manager (SUM) or through the appropriate installation transaction.
    3. Upgrade Components:

      • If the installed version is outdated, consider upgrading to a newer version that includes the necessary features.
    4. Review Configuration:

      • Check the configuration settings related to the component in question. Ensure that all necessary settings are correctly configured.
    5.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to the SAP documentation or release notes for the specific component to understand the required scope and any dependencies.
    6. Contact SAP Support:

      • If you are unable to resolve the issue, consider reaching out to SAP Support for assistance. Provide them with the error message details and any relevant logs.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: Familiarize yourself with transaction codes like SPAM, SAINT, and SNOTE for managing software components and notes.
    • SAP Notes: Search for rel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error or provide guidance on component installation and configuration.
    • System Logs: Check system logs (transaction SM21) for additional error messages or warnings that may provide more context about the issue.

    By following these steps, you should be able to identify the cause of the error and implement the necessary solutions to resolve it.
